Transaction 42ca9c408f729ea48fa54936da1e8dd5756deaa24f6915267947040557081440
1 Input
2 Outputs
- 42ca9c408f729ea48fa54936da1e8dd5756deaa24f6915267947040557081440:0
- 42ca9c408f729ea48fa54936da1e8dd5756deaa24f6915267947040557081440:1
value 28530371208
address 13k2a6oyxj8iqkpVrhkVd91Hpzbha9FYbq
value 130071625
address 1P33TKdTFXQRbWvfuZPm5DKMHcGB8aCBq